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Normanton to Chadwell Heath start from as little as £34.20

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Normanton to Chadwell Heath start from £75.00 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Normanton to Chadwell Heath are available for £171.30 one way

Facilities at Normanton Station

Though Normanton Station lacks some facilities of larger stations, it ensures the essential services are accessible. There is no traditional ticket office, but don't worry – ticket machines are at your disposal for both purchasing and collecting tickets, although note that these are not currently accessible for impaired mobility users. Induction loops are available for those with hearing impairments. Speaking of accessibility, Normanton boasts step-free access throughout its premises and onto platforms, emphasizing inclusivity in travel.

While you won't find refreshment facilities, ATMs, or shops on the premises, the station offers free parking, making it a convenient option for drivers. There's also some degree of security provided with CCTV coverage. For any lost property inquiries, travelers can reach out from 7 a.m. to 10 p.m., Monday through Sunday. In case of any travel disruptions, a Rail Replacement Service is available right outside the station. You can gather details about taxi services through the Northern Railway website, or catch a bus conveniently from the nearby stop.

Facilities and Traveler Support at Chadwell Heath

Chadwell Heath Station provides a welcoming and accessible environment for all passengers. With the ticket office open from 6:10 am to 7:40 pm on weekdays, and varying hours on weekends, purchasing and collecting tickets is straightforward. Ticket machines are available for easy self-service, and those requiring assistance can utilize the induction loop facilities.

For passengers requiring additional support, step-free access is present throughout the station, complete with ramps for train boarding and accessible seating on platforms 3 and 4. The station is equipped with accessible toilets operated with a radar key, ensuring comfort and convenience for all. Though there are no refreshment or shopping facilities on-site, the secure bicycle storage ensures cyclists can travel with peace of mind.

Transport Links from Chadwell Heath

Chadwell Heath's connections don’t stop at trains. Transport for London Buses operate directly outside the station, making it easy to continue your journey with ease. Information is readily available for download and printing to help plan your trip. Plus, for those venturing further afield, the Elizabeth Line offers a direct route to Heathrow Airport, linking you with global destinations right from your local station.
